“Esperanza Street published by And Other Stories”

★★★★★

written by on 07/04/2015

I loved this book because it drew me in from the start. It is a beautifully written first novel by an author who obviously loves people. The story concerns the community living on Esperanza Street in a town near Manila; it is the Phillipines of the 60s and 70s. Seen throught the eyes of 12 year old Joseph, Niyati Keni gives us so many bright pen portraits of the people Joseph sees every day, either on the street or in the house of Mary Morelos where he works as a houseboy. The community is on the verge of change and Joseph observes with quiet but startling wisdom what is happening around him. Being a houseboy gives his easy access to some of the conversations in Mary Morelos' house when she is entertaining the powerful people of the area. This new author is able to write with grace and gentleness and with brutal force that surprises, as well as humour.I look forward to reading more from her.

“A Relaxed, Professional Environment that is a joy to...”

★★★★★

written by Shopaholic666 on 29/07/2014

Waterstones is definitely my favourite book shop. As soon as you walk in you are greeted by the wonderful smell of freshly printed books, a smiling face on customer services that will bend over backwards to help you and a selection of books and small gift items to die for. As a avid reader, Waterstones has never failed me. They do their very best to stock as many books as possible offering a wide variety of choice for people of all ages and all genres sometimes with good deals on as well. Click and Collect. You can go online and find the book you want, check the stock at your local store and reserve it to pick it up around two hours after reservation (check for confirmation email saying it is ready for you) and you may pick it up at a DISCOUNTED price to in the store and online. They will hold the book for five days after the date of reservation to give you a good chance to pick it up or you can just order them online and have them in your hands in a couple of days. The store also offers you the chance that if they do not have a book in stock you can go to one of the tills and they will order it in for you, depending on the book, usually in a couple of days, and it will be reserved for you, you pay then and there so you only have to walk in and pick it up and they charge no extra cost for it. The staff are always friendly, happy, relaxed and eager to help you. They want you to enjoy your visit and they will bend over backwards for you no matter how busy they are. They know where everything is, they can give good recommendations and they are extremely helpful. The environment is always pleasant. Unlike WHSmith, you are allowed to sit in the store and have a little read of your book on the chairs or take as much time as you need and the employees will not walk up and down glaring at you and pestering you to hurry up and pay or get out of the store. I never feel harassed or patronised in Waterstones as they will ask you once if you need help if you look like you can't find something, other than that they leave you in peace to find your book. I highly recommend this store and it is the first place I will suggest to buy books from when people ask. Great prices, great service, great shop. I have never been disappointed by ANY of the stores I have visited.
